Curtis Taylor had a busy weekend pitching in three games over four days to help the Thunderbirds to its second straight NAIA West Conference Championship.

The second-year right hander from Port Coquitlam, BC was stingy in relieve pitching two innings on Friday against Menlo St. allowing no runs on one hit while picking up the victory. 

On Saturday he earned the save in UBC’s 6-3 victory over Concordia, pitching a scoreless eighth and ninth inning.

Taylor saved his best performance for Monday when he pitched the final four innings against Concordia, allowing just three hits and no runs to earn the win as UBC took home the championship title in the 5-2 victory.

This season Taylor has been outstanding with a record of 4-2 and 11 saves, with a minuscule earned run average of 0.88 in 51 innings of work.

The Thunderbirds will now move on to the opening round of the NAIA World Series beginning May 11.
